The Leidos National Airspace Systems Integration Support (NISC) Program is looking for a part-time Quality Assurance Specialist to support the Federal Aviation Administration's (FAA) William J. Hughes Technical Center for Advanced Aerospace in Atlantic City, New Jersey. This is an on-site position.

The position acts as the central hub for ensuring company adherence to standards, maintaining high-quality outputs, and streamlining operational workflows. This role involves developing, maintaining, and auditing ISO (International Organization of Standardization) Quality Management Systems (QMS), conducting internal audits, and providing general administrative support to improve operational efficiency.

Key Duties and Responsibilities:

  • ISO Quality Management Develop, maintain, and update the ISO Quality Management System (QMS) and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), and other official documents.
  • Perform internal audits.
  • Monitor metrics to identify gaps and drive improvements.
  • Lead root cause analysis for non-conformities and implement corrective/preventative actions.
  • Serve as a liaison for external audits and customer inquiries regarding quality.
  • Auditing Examine records and operational processes to ensure compliance with internal policies and laws.
  • Conduct risk assessments and identify potential inefficiencies or vulnerabilities.
  • Review documentation to corroborate evidence for audit findings.
  • Prepare detailed audit reports for management, offering practical recommendations.
  • Administrative Support & Operations Provide general administrative support, including answering phones, scheduling, and office correspondence.
  • Manage document control systems, including archiving, version control, and maintaining employee training records.
  • Coordinate, track, and monitor special projects and department deadlines.

Requirements:

  • Requires a BA degree and 4 – 8 years of prior relevant experience or Masters with 2 – 6 years of prior relevant experience.
  • Experience in testing, auditing, and quality control systems like ISO and QMS.
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and reporting abilities, proficiency in QA software, and meticulous attention to detail.
  • Proficiency in quality management software and Microsoft 365 Products and Applications (e.g., Teams · Word · Excel · PowerPoint · Outlook).
  • Ability to analyze data, identify root causes of defects, and implement corrective actions.
  • High level of accuracy in inspecting products or auditing processes.
  • Strong written and verbal skills for creating reports and collaborating with cross-functional teams.
  • Experience creating detailed test plans, reports, and compliance documentation.

Desired Qualifications:

  • Prior experience working in federal government contracting.
  • Working knowledge of FAA systems.
